In an election meeting marked by sharp and often bitter debate, Derek T. Winans '60 last night turned back the challenge of David Z. Farbman '60 to gain the presidency of the Young Democratic Club.
The Winans slate completed its sweep by gaining all four "at-large" positions on the executive board, and by electing Minot W. Tripp, Jr. '61 as treasurer.
Gary M. Little '61 was chosen vice-president and Jay F. Leary '60 gained the position of activities chairman,
